Ethereum news from on-chain data shows that Ethereum ETFs recorded a net outflow of 8,994 ETH ($19.09 million) on March 19, according to Lookonchain. Bitcoin ETFs also experienced a net outflow of 1,982 BTC ($137.76 million) on the same day. In contrast, SOL ETFs saw a net inflow of 1,495 SOL ($132,000).
